. He first became interested in the role of atypical bacterial forms after noting that a large number of patients with urinary tract infections suffer from continual relapsing illness. Using a direct phase microscope, he examined the urine specimens of several patients with urinary tract infections and found
atypical bacteria Atypical bacteria are bacteria that do not get colored by gram-staining but rather remain colorless: they are neither Gram-positive nor Gram-negative. These include the Chlamydiaceae, Legionella and the Mycoplasmataceae (including mycoplasma and ...
in his samples. He began to investigate atypical bacteria (cell wall-defective, L-forms and difficult-to-culture bacteria) striving to better understand their biology and the role they play in causing disease. Over the course of the next 30 years, he was able to explain much of the mystery behind how the bacteria are able to persist in the body, and published a wide array of clinical and experimental studies on the subject.


L-form bacteria – electron dense bodies

Domingue worked with a team that included pre and post-doctoral students and fellows along with faculty colleagues and laboratory assistants. Together they discovered that L-form bacteria are able to form tiny dense bodies within parent cells that already lack cell walls. They noted that the forms, which they called electron dense bodies were so small that they could pass through bacterial filters that normally withheld ordinary bacteria with cell walls. The electron dense bodies could persist inside tissue culture cells in the laboratory. After applying these data to the human condition, Domingue reasoned that in some patients who suffer from chronic bacterial infections, the disease process could be related to the fact that bacteria are able to differentiate into the resistant electron dense bodies that he observed in tissue cultures.


Significant papers

In 1974, he and his graduate student, Mary Green, along with Paul Heidger, a faculty collaborator, published two landmark companion papers in the journal ''Infection and Immunity''. The papers detail how L-form bacteria inside an experimental human embryonic kidney tissue culture system are able to persist in cells and explains how they are able to revert into the cell wall-containing parent bacterial form. They also proposed a detailed reproductive cycle for L-form bacteria, followed by electron microscopy of the microorganisms. These papers set the stage for Domingue and his team to delve even further into the role that cryptic atypical bacteria play in causing persistent and recurrent infections. In 1997, he and a colleague, the late Hannah Woody published an invited extensive review article on chronic bacterial infection in ''Clinical Microbiological Reviews''. Among their conclusions was the claim that "difficult to culture and dormant bacteria are involved in the latency of infection and that these persistent bacteria may be pathogenic." Over the course of his thirty-nine-year career Domingue published numerous papers, monographs, and book chapters devoted to atypical bacterial research. He delivered many invited international and national lectures about bacterial persistence and expression of disease and wrote a book on the subject, ''Cell Wall-Deficient Bacteria: Basic Principles and Clinical Significance''.
